Punnküla or tikatare cave is located on the slope of Võhandu river valley, inside the 4 m high Devonian sandstone bank. Being the longest cave of the Võhandu river it has the lenghth of 20 m of wich 7-8 meters are passable.
In a watery period the foot of the cave may entirely be under the water.
